A heavy, rounded sans with smooth, geometric curves and broadly uniform stroke thickness. Counters are open and generously shaped, with circular/oval bowls and softly flattened terminals that keep the texture compact and even. The capitals read sturdy and blocky with simplified geometry, while the lowercase keeps a single-storey a and g and maintains consistent, straightforward construction. Numerals are large and solid, matching the letters’ rounded, high-impact forms.

Well suited to headlines and short blocks of copy where a strong, friendly presence is desired, such as branding, packaging, posters, and display signage. It can also work for UI labels and callouts when you want high contrast against the background through mass and shape rather than fine detail.

The overall tone is friendly and direct, combining a contemporary, geometric cleanliness with a soft, approachable warmth. Its chunky shapes and rounded details give it a slightly playful, user-friendly feel while still reading as confident and contemporary.

The design appears intended to deliver a modern, approachable display voice using simplified geometric forms and rounded construction, aiming for strong legibility at larger sizes and a consistent, confident visual texture.

The sample text shows a dense, high-ink text color and a steady rhythm that prioritizes impact and clarity over delicacy. Letterforms are uncomplicated and highly consistent, with minimal stylistic quirks and a strong emphasis on rounded bowls and smooth joins.
